Rotted Fascia Repair in Kansas City, KS

Rotted fascia repair involves replacing or restoring damaged fascia boards that run along the roofline of a property. Fascia serves as a crucial component in supporting the gutters and protecting the roof’s edge from water infiltration and structural damage. This service covers projects such as replacing sections of rotted or decayed wood, reinforcing weakened fascia, and ensuring proper sealing to prevent future deterioration. Homeowners typically seek fascia repair when noticing signs of water damage, sagging gutters, or visible wood rot along the eaves and roofline.

Before requesting fascia repair, property owners often want to understand the extent of the damage and whether the affected fascia requires complete replacement or can be repaired in sections. It’s also helpful to consider if underlying issues, like gutter leaks or roof leaks, may have contributed to the deterioration. Proper assessment can prevent recurring problems and help maintain the structural integrity of the roof and exterior walls. Clear communication about the scope of work and the condition of the fascia can ensure the project meets the property’s needs effectively.

FAQ

Rotted Fascia Repair Questions

What causes fascia to rot? Fascia can rot due to prolonged exposure to moisture, leaks, or wood decay over time.

How can I tell if my fascia is rotted? Signs include sagging, peeling paint, mold, or visible wood damage along the roofline.

Is rotted fascia a structural concern? Yes, it can affect the stability of the roof edge and lead to further damage if not addressed.

What are common repair options for rotted fascia? Repairs often involve removing damaged sections and replacing them with new, treated wood or fascia boards.
